Lieberman, who nearly won the vice presidency on the Democratic ticket with Al Gore in the disputed 2000 election and who almost became Republican John McCain's running mate eight years later, has died Wednesday, March 27, according to a statement issued by his family. He was 82. (AP Photo/Jose Luis Magana, File)
